Aprašymas

After decades of process excellence and project frameworks, it's not working. Project teams continue to struggle in how to approach the work, projects, or problems.

Mastering the Habits of Continuous Improvement was written to reduce or stop the interruptions on your time, and focus the team like a laser on delivering predictable, reproducible outcomes each time.

This book will show you how to practice and master the core mindsets, habits, and principles that will lead you and your team from sitting on the sidelines to making a difference in the gemba, where it counts!

Mastering the Habits of Continuous Improvement is rooted firmly in the foundational principles of Deming, Shewhart, Juran, McGregor, Ohno, Shingo, Pareto, Ishikawa, Rother, Sutherland, and Schwaber.
